Started running my 6MT Sport on regular gas.

Can't report MPG yet, but initial impressions are that the peak torque seems about the same, but maybe it feels less sharp or responsive, more laggy or something. Maybe premium gives you a flatter torque curve?

Anyone else tried regular?

Ive driven half a tank on regular, and can report that i am getting identical gas mileage as 93 Octane, about 38.0 mpg on the same 90 mile round trip.

As for performance it's a little hard to say, it somehow feels snappier with 93 octane, but hard to put a number on it. Will have to wait til i go back to premium to be sure.

Remember - the primary benefit to higher octane is its anti-knock properties. It doesn't improve torque or horsepower unless you're getting knocking on regular. My other car has a high compression engine, and 91 or higher is mandatory.
